Movement And Mechanics

At the heart of the Cartier Tank Francaise Large beats the Cartier 1853 MC caliber offering a 38-hour power reserve running at 28,800 vph with 20 jewels. The Omega De Ville Prestige Butterfly 32.7mm is powered by the Omega 2500 with a 48-hour power reserve operating at 25,200 vph featuring 27 jewels. The Omega De Ville Prestige Butterfly 32.7mm wins on power reserve with a 10-hour advantage, which means less frequent winding for those who rotate watches.

Dimensions And Wearability

The Cartier Tank Francaise Large features a 36.7mm case at 8.1mm thick, crafted in Stainless Steel. The Omega De Ville Prestige Butterfly 32.7mm comes in at 32.7mm and 9.5mm thick with 37.0mm lug-to-lug, constructed from Stainless Steel. The Omega De Ville Prestige Butterfly 32.7mm wears more compactly on the wrist, making it potentially more suitable for smaller wrists or those who prefer understated proportions. At 78g, the Omega De Ville Prestige Butterfly 32.7mm is the lighter of the two.

Pricing And Value

At retail, the Cartier Tank Francaise Large lists for $5,550 compared to $5,600 for the Omega De Ville Prestige Butterfly 32.7mm. On the secondary market, the Cartier Tank Francaise Large trades around $5,200 while the Omega De Ville Prestige Butterfly 32.7mm commands approximately $3,800.
